The Registered Nurse OR at Christus Health provides circulating nurse services in the operating room during surgical or pain management procedures and assists the surgical team as needed in any other capacity, according to established procedures. This role involves supervising and directing patient care in the individual operating/pain rooms, performing circulating duties, ensuring patient needs are met, and assisting in various capacities as required. The position requires a graduate of an accredited school of professional nursing, licensure in Texas, and current BLS and ACLS certifications.
About Christus Health
CHRISTUS Health is a multinational Catholic healthcare system providing a wide range of services including acute care, long-term care, outpatient clinics, and specialized care like pediatric, cancer, heart, and orthopedic services. Operating in six countries, CHRISTUS Health integrates faith-based values into its medical care to offer holistic healthcare to patients. The company is known for its high-quality patient care, strategic partnerships, and commitment to growth and expansion in the healthcare industry.
PreOp/PACU Cross-trained
Summary:
Responsible for admitting the patient to the clinical area and providing nursing care to the preoperative patient, as well as, developing a nursing care plan specifically designed for the individual patient. The staffing of the Center is based on a teamwork concept. Employees may be cross-trained in other clinical areas and may be expected to perform duties other than their normal ones as staffing and patient needs change. We are also looking for one to deliver nursing care in the Post-Operative Care Unit (PACU) to patients entering the postoperative phase of treatment, responsible for assessing the patient’s condition and readiness for discharge. Responsibilities:
Pre-Op 1. Ensures the preoperative area has a clean and therapeutic environment for all patients at all times 2. Ensures supplies and equipment needed are available and in good working order 3. Admits the patient to the unit and prepares him/her for the scheduled procedure 4. Makes initial assessment and determines the nursing needs of the patient 5. Explains nursing procedures and actions taken to help reduce anxiety 6. Identifies patient’s physical and mental status 7. Monitors the patient’s medical condition and reports any significant changes to the admitting physician or anesthesiologist 8. Assures surgical consent and preoperative test results are in the medical record prior to proposed procedure 9. Reports any important health history facts to the operating room nurse 10. Gives patients and family members emotional support as necessary 11. Documents patient care delivered, accurately in the medical record 12. Performs other nursing duties as assigned 13. Maintains established Center/departmental policies and procedures 14. Maintains confidentiality of patient and Center related business 15. Develops and maintains an effective working relationship with patients, families, visitors and other Center employees 16. Documents concisely, precisely and accurately on all records or documents as indicated by policy. 17. Participates in Quality Assessment activities as directed for the continuous improvement of patient care and Center business
PACU 1. Ensures that the PACU has a clean and therapeutic environment for all patients at all times 2. Ensures supplies and equipment needed are available and in good working order 3. Admits the patient to the unit and monitors recovery from anesthesia and surgical procedure 4. Makes initial assessment and determined the nursing needs of the patient 5. Follows and implements physician’s orders and performs all required nursing activities 6. Explains nursing procedures and actions taken to help reduce anxiety 7. Identifies patient’s physical and mental status 8. Monitors the patient’s medical condition and reports any significant changes to the admitting physician or anesthesiologist 9. Documents accurately in the patient’s medical record the care received and the progress in the recovery process 10. Assures that the patient fits the documented criteria prior to discharge 11. Gives patients and family members emotional support as necessary 12. Performs other nursing duties as assigned 13. Maintains established Center/departmental policies and procedures 14. Maintains confidentiality of patient and Center related business 15. Develops and maintains an effective working relationship with patients, families, visitors and other Center employees 16. Documents concisely, precisely and accurately on all records or documents as indicated by policy. 17. Participates in Quality Assessment activities as directed for the continuous improvement of patient care and Center business
